Is lauroyl sarcosine vegan?

Lauroyl sarcosine is potentially vegan - it can be derived from plants or animals. You should ask the manufacturer for more details.

So, what is lauroyl sarcosine?

Lauroyl sarcosine is a synthetic amino acid derivative that is commonly used as a surfactant in the food industry. It is a mild, biodegradable, and versatile ingredient that acts as a foaming and emulsifying agent, helping to stabilize food formulations and enhance their texture. Lauroyl sarcosine is also used as a preservative in some foods and as a flavor enhancer in others.
